Best Gray County Public Elementary Schools (2025-26)

For the 2025-26 school year, there are 5 public elementary schools serving 632 students in Gray County, KS.
The top-ranked public elementary schools in Gray County, KS are Ingalls Elementary School, Ingalls High School/junior High School and Copeland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Gray County, KS public elementary schools have an average math proficiency score of 37% (versus the Kansas public elementary school average of 34%), and reading proficiency score of 36% (versus the 34% statewide average). Elementary schools in Gray County have an average ranking of 7/10, which is in the top 50% of Kansas public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 28%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Kansas public elementary school average of 39% (majority Hispanic).
